Weekend gateway from Mumbai - Alibaug

Image
Sp ontaneous weekend plan to Alibag It was Friday evening and I desperately wanted to travel somewhere for the weekend. Having not planned anything Alibag came as the best option to travel with kids. So we decided to go ahead with the plan Alibag can be visited by road as well but the real charm is to travel in a ferry. Early morning on Saturday we took a train till churchgate railway station and then taxi till Gateway of India. One ferry was about to depart and we were told tickets will be available in the ferry also. We took the ferry. There is option of Air conditioned seat or non A.C. We wanted to enjoy seeing outside and we chose non A.C seat. Ferry charges vary slightly in the different ferries like Appolo, PNP. It ranges around 130 to 200 per head. Sat in the front row to be able to see the beautiful sea. The boat started and along with it started the real fun and enjoyment. Dinosaur Fossil Park, Raioli Gujarat

Image
 We were at Baroda for a family function and had an extra day. So thought of exploring the Dinosaur Fossil Park. It was a unique experience.  How to reach: 2.5 hrs drive from Baroda and around 1.5 hrs from Ahmedabad. Bus from Baroda to Balasinor available at frequent intervals. On reaching Baroda auto can be hired to reach the park. About the park: Raiyoli site is the second largest Dinosaur hatchery in the world and the 3rd largest fossil site. More than 10,000 eggs were found from this site. It has fossils of different types of dinosaurs.  Kids enjoyed seeing the giant Dinosaur structures. Overall it is a nice place for 1 day trip from Ahmedabad or Baroda. Tips :  The fossil park will involve some walking. Carry caps and glears. The park and museum are open all days. There are no stay options nearby. Garden Palace Balasinor is the stay option provided by Babi family.
